This blockage, called a pulmonary embolism, can be ... shower surround repair kitWebAtelectasis (at-uh-LEK-tuh-sis) is a complete or partial collapse of the entire lung or area (lobe) of the lung. It occurs when the tiny air sacs (alveoli) within the lung become deflated or possibly filled with alveolar fluid. Atelectasis is one of the most common breathing (respiratory) complications after surgery. shower surround with bench seatWebcomplications and costs of immobility Author Sharon Rindsland, moving and handling senior coordinator, East Kent Hospitals University Foundation NHS Trust.
